72-g=36 what does g stand for?

72 - G = 36

Subtract 32 From Both Sides:

72 - G - 72 = 36 - 72

Simplify:

-G = -36

Divide Both Sides By -1:


(-G)/(-1) =
(-36)/(-1)

Simplify:

G = 36

Check Your Work:

36 + 36 = 72
